11. 5G Networks: The New Generation of Connection

5G is the name for the fifth generation of wireless network technology. Every ten years or so, mobile networks get a big upgrade, moving from 2G (basic calls) to 4G (fast internet on phones), and now to 5G. This new technology is designed not just to speed up your phone, but to connect almost everything around us, creating a much smarter world.

The key benefit of 5G is not just its higher speed, but also two other important features: low latency and massive capacity.

Speed and Latency: 5G is incredibly fast, allowing you to download large files almost instantly. More importantly, it has very low latency. Latency is the delay between sending a command and the network responding. With 5G, this delay is tiny, almost instantaneous. This low latency is vital for new technologies, such as controlling robotic surgery from a distance or powering fully autonomous (self-driving) cars, where even a slight delay can be dangerous.

Massive Capacity: 5G can handle a huge number of devices connected at the same time in a small area. Think about a crowded stadium where thousands of people are using their phones. 4G networks often struggle here, but 5G can easily manage the traffic. This capacity is essential for connecting not just phones and tablets, but also sensors, smart appliances, and industrial machines, leading to the Internet of Things (IoT).

In short, 5G is much more than just a faster mobile phone network; it is the foundation for the next wave of advanced technology that requires speed, instant response, and the ability to connect countless devices simultaneously.
